Electrical problems with my 99 Hyundai Accent?

Asked by Jules Jan 31, 2013 at 12:41 AM about the 1999 Hyundai Accent L 2-Door Hatchback FWD

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

It started with the wipers not turning off, then the washer fluid sprayer wouldn't stop. The next day the signal lights
died, and the high beams died. Some friends have said it is something in the steering column. Has anyone ever
had this happen? Can I fix it myself?

It could also be an alternator problem. You should get your alternator tested... Electronics start acting funny when the alternator isn't charging properly.

Find a Hyundai forum and read up on cleaning/repair/replace of the multi function switch. That's the switch at the top of the steering column that has the wipers, lights, turn signals and other various controls.
